Rabea Murtaza: 2016

 
 

Rabea Murtaza is a community worker, facilitator, researcher, advocate, and the founder of the group Muslims for Ontario’s Health and Physical Education Curriculum. Through her earlier work with grassroots organizations including the Women’s Counselling, Referral and Education Centre and the North York Women’s Centre, Rabea designed and facilitated a support group with young women of colour facing racism, sexism, homophobia, Islamophobia, ableism, and conflicting cultural pressures. She is a teacher, a trainer, and an important mentor for young people.  As an instructor with George Brown College, Rabea is consistently widening the sphere of discussion, consultation and decision-making, and making sure that some of our most marginalized and vulnerable voices are heard.
